Job Summary/Basic Functions

The full-time substitute teacher will serve in the role of a regular teacher and may work in one classroom long-term due to the absence of a teacher on leave or float to various classrooms, as needed.

Minimum Qualifications

Education:

Experience: Successful classroom teaching experience is required.

Licensure & Certifications: Bachelor's degree or above with Kentucky teacher certification

Preferred Qualifications:

 

Job Duties:

  • 80% - Position will design and implement innovative and research-based instruction for Model Lab students, and provide preservicing for P-12 teachers. - (Essential)
  • 10% - Supervision of students - (Essential)
  • 10% - Completion of training and professional development requirements. - (Essential)

Special Instructions: For this type of employment, state law requires a national and state criminal history background check and a letter provided by the individual, from the Cabinet for Health and Family Services stating the applicant has no administrative findings of child abuse or neglect found through a background check of child abuse and neglect records maintained by the Cabinet for Health and Family Services.
